How to Choose a Portable Tire Inflator
Start with one question: cordless or 12V? A cordless inflator (AstroAI 20V, Fanttik X8 APEX) frees you from cords and the engine, works anywhere, and doubles for bikes and sports gear — the right call if you value convenience and don't mind charging a battery. A 12V plug-in (VacLife, EPAuto, AstroAI 12V) is far cheaper, runs as long as you need off the cigarette socket, and never has a dead battery — the smart pick for pure value and a set-and-forget trunk backup. Next, match the output to your tires: 100 PSI is plenty for cars and bikes, but choose a 150 PSI or larger-motor model for trucks, SUVs and off-road tires so it doesn't overheat. Then insist on auto shut-off and a readable digital gauge — those two features turn airing up four tires from a chore into a two-minute job. A built-in LED light matters more than you'd think, because flats rarely happen in daylight.
Using It Right
An inflator is only as good as your technique. Always check pressure with a trusted gauge rather than trusting a gas-station pump, and inflate to the number on your door-jamb sticker — not the max figure on the tire sidewall, which is a common and costly mistake we unpack in the correct tire pressure guide.
